TDOC Community Treatment Collaborative (TDOC CTC)
Program Description
The Tennessee Department of Correction Community Treatment Collaborative (TDOC CTC) is a collaborative effort between TDOC and Tennessee Department of Mental Health and Substance Abuse Services (TDMHSAS) to divert at-risk state probation and parole technical violators with substance use or co-occurring disorders from returning to jail or state prison. The TDOC CTC program provides substance use treatment services including Detoxification, Residential Rehab, Halfway House, and Outpatient Services. TDOC CTC utilizes evidence-based interventions such as Assessments and Screenings, Matrix Model, Thinking for Change, Seeking Safety, Motivational Interviewing, Motivational Enhancement Therapy, Cognitive Behavioral Therapy, Contingency Management Interventions, and Relapse Prevention Therapy.
